Every year in December, the CitéStars association organizes its charity Gala. Then, as a natural continuation of this spirit of generosity, the first Sunday of January is dedicated to a very special and much-anticipated event: the Christmas Tree for underprivileged children.
This year, for the 27th Christmas Tree, 120 underprivileged or ill children from Paris and the Île-de-France region were given the opportunity to experience a magical and unforgettable moment by attending the exceptional Cirque Phénix show, “Millésime 25 Years”, celebrating the 25th anniversary of this iconic circus.

This spectacular show, generously offered by the director of Cirque Phénix, Mr. Alain Pacherie, was a true gift from the heart. A timeless moment where each child was able to dream, escape, and simply… be a child.
But the magic did not stop there. The children also received many gifts: footballs, books, sweets, and a festive snack—above all, heartfelt attention, kindness, and genuine warmth. They had the chance to meet and collect autographs from personalities who support CitéStars, all of whom came to share this special moment with them.
Founded in August 1998, CitéStars was created by figures from the worlds of entertainment and sports, including Jean-Pierre Castaldi and David Donadei, the association’s current president and founder. For more than 26 years, the association has worked tirelessly to support underprivileged or ill children in Paris and the Île-de-France region.
